This project aimed to answer the following question: "What will be the consequences of sustainable development on the construction industry by the years 2010?" The study focused on investigating the relationship, and clearly defining the links, between the principles of sustainable development and the construction sector. The (Kibert) definition for sustainable construction: "the creation and responsible management of a healthy built environment based on resource efficient and ecological principles" was taken as a starting point in 1995 when the project was launched. The objective was to interpret and describe its meaning in different participating countries and, if appropriate, to give it a better definition from their national point of view. The project has involved the collaboration of experts from countries in Western and Eastern Europe, North America, South Africa and Asia, with the objective of producing this CIB publication in time for the CIB Gavle Congress. The publication resulting from this project comprises fourteen national reports and an international synthesis, which give a comparison between visions from various countries on what comprises the notion of "sustainable construction".
